Unfortunately, my experience with Altex Romania was a negative one from the very beginning. During the recruitment process for the Product Manager role, I was met with a disrespectful attitude from the HR representative. Any attempt to negotiate the salary offer — justified by the benefits I had with my previous employer — was met with inappropriate comments such as: "If you don’t like the offer, no one is forcing you. There are others waiting in line." Although I accepted the offer due to being in a delicate situation at the time, things did not improve afterward. Several benefits that were promised during initial discussions, such as private medical insurance, turned out to be insignificant discounts instead. Additionally, the working conditions were below expectations: the company doesn't provide basic amenities like coffee, and in some departments, employees had to buy coffee machines out of their own pockets — from Altex. The work environment is unfortunately toxic: the organizational culture encourages excessive surveillance, constant control over employees, and a lack of flexibility. Managers strictly monitor arrival times, departures, and breaks, regardless of actual workload. The focus is on physical presence in the office rather than results. I also noticed a low level of professionalism and competence, particularly among some store employees, and internal communication is poor.
